Storage and Reheating Instructions: Nacho cheese sauce is best eaten fresh. Store any le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 4 days. Reheat either in the microwave, stirring every 30 seconds until heated through, or in a saucepan on the stove over medium heat.


1. shredded Colby Jack cheese Shredded Colby Jack cheese is the best cheese for nacho dip. It has a mild, creamy flavor that goes well with the spicy beef and beans. The shredded texture is also perfect for dipping chips and crackers. I always have a bag of shredded Colby Jack cheese in my refrigerator for last-minute snacks and parties.
